Senior Software Engineer

TECHEAD

To Apply for this Job Click Here

Always Connecting, Always Evolving.

TECHEAD is seeking qualified applicants for the following Contract position – Senior Software Engineer / Richmond VA – (JOB-21277). If you are looking for a new opportunity and this position looks to be a fit, please apply to see the TECHEAD difference that has made us successful for 30+ years!

You can find more about our team and values by checking us out at TECHEAD.com or on Glassdoor

Job Description:

Senior .NET Developer 
Long Term Contract
Hybrid 3-4 days on-site | Downtown RVA
LOCAL CANDIDATES RICHMOND, VA ONLY
NO C2C Candidates
 
POSITION SUMMARY
This department is seeking an experienced developer/engineer to maintain our in-house, business critical legacy applications while leading the modernization efforts using potential low-code platforms. The ideal candidate will ensure business continuity by managing existing systems and driving a structured, risk-managed transition to modern solutions.
 

RESPONSIBILITIES/DUTIES

  • Maintain and enhance legacy applications using MS Access, ASP.NET, SQL Server, VBScript, VBA and
  • other technologies around Microsoft technologies leading all stages of the software development
  • life cycle (SDLC) or Rapid Applications Development (RAD) cycle as appropriate.
  • Providing timely enhancements and defect mitigation within various Microsoft platforms while
  • documenting existing systems, workflows, and dependencies.
  • Working with end-users to identifyimplement application improvements while also collaboratively defining modernization priorities.
  • Provide technical leadership on analysis, design, development, and performance of systems keeping data migration strategies focused on business continuity while maintaining on-premises data
  • security.
  • Develop and implement a phased modernization strategy using low code and other latest technologies using a POC (Proof of concept) approach.
  • Train and support end-users on both legacy and new applications during the transition process.


MINIMUM QUALIFICATIONS

  • 8+ years of hands-on experience in software development around various Microsoft technologies.
  • 3+ years’ experience with MS Access databases, SQL Server and ASP.NET web applications. 
  • 2+ years experience with any low code platform with Microsoft Power Platform preferred.
  • A bachelor’s degree in computer science, Information Technology, or a related field.
  • Demonstrated experience developing, deploying, and maintaining applications using Microsoft
  • technologies. Expert in all aspects of Software Development Life Cycle (SDLC) andor Rapid Application Development (RAD).
  • Proven experience with MS-Access (versions 2003 or later), SQL Server (versions 2012 or later) and ASP.NET (versions 4.0 or later).
  • Demonstrated competence in the following technologies:
  • MS-Access, VBA, SQL Server, Transact SQL, SSIS and other related database technologies.
  • Web development using ASP.NET/MVC, C#, jQueryJavaScript and other related technologies.
  • Demonstrated understanding of relational database design and n-tier architecture.
  • Experience migrating legacy applications and data to modern platforms.
 
PREFERRED QUALIFICATIONS

  • 10+ years of hands-on experience in software development around various Microsoft technologies.
  • 5+ years’ experience with MS Access databases, SQL Server and ASP.NET web applications. 
  • 3+ years experience with any low code platform preferred Microsoft Power Platform.
  • MS certification in related technologies e.g. on Web development and MS Power Platform.
  • Understanding of business process modeling and improvement using Agile development methodology.
  • Share point and SQL Server ETL experience.
  • Knowledge regarding CQRS (Command Query Responsibility Segregation) architecture.
 

TECHEAD’s mission is to make our on-site associates successful by placing them in the right environment so they can grow and prosper. How we treat and respond to our clients and employees is a reflection of who we are and makes us stand out from the rest. Keeping our business focused on building and maintaining relationships with our employees and clients is the key to our success. We won’t strive for anything less.

TECHEAD provides equal employment opportunities (EEO) to all employees and applicants for employment without regard to race, color, religion, gender, sexual orientation, gender identity or expression, national origin, age, disability, genetic information, marital status, amnesty, or status as a covered veteran in accordance with applicable federal, state and local laws governing nondiscrimination in employment in every location in which the company has facilities. This policy applies to all terms and conditions of employment, including, but not limited to, hiring, placement, promotion, termination, layoff, recall, transfer, leaves of absence, compensation, and training.

For more information on TECHEAD please visit www.techead.com.

No second parties will be accepted.

To Apply for this Job Click Here

  Apply with Google   Apply with Twitter
  Apply with Github   Apply with Linkedin   Apply with Indeed
  Stack Overflow